XG27AQNGV Pulsar vs Zowie for PUBG/Apex/Tarkov + why switching from Intel to AMD was actually my biggest upgrade

XG27AQNGV vs Zowie for PUBG/Apex/Tarkov + why switching from Intel to AMD was actually my biggest upgrade

Someone asked me how the XG27AQNGV compares to the XL2568X+ for a BR like PUBG, and whether it would make sense to switch to the G-SYNC Pulsar or even the new XQ2566X.

I had the XL2586X 540Hz before, so I can compare the Zowie experience directly with the XG27AQNGV.

For PUBG specifically, I would still give Zowie a slight advantage, mainly because of the insane amount of color and visibility adjustment you get. You can make green enemies stand out so much that hiding in grass becomes much harder. PUBG is one of those games where, for me, visibility comes first no matter what.

What I really like about the XG27AQNGV, though, is how much more relaxed I can sit while playing. The 27" size and the much better viewing angles make a real difference. With the XL2586X I always felt like I had to get into a very specific position in front of the monitor to play properly. That can help you focus, but whether that is actually enjoyable for long sessions is another question.

For Apex Legends and Tarkov, I personally prefer the XG27AQNGV. Both games look extremely clear on it. The Dark Boost/black equalizer is also useful in Tarkov, although Tarkov night raids aren't nearly as dark anymore as they used to be.

Warzone also looks and feels very good on it.

Another thing I like with my RTX 5070 is that I can use custom resolutions while running 1440p/360Hz. Keep in mind that this is something I couldn't do the same way with the RTX 40-series and older cards at 1440p/360Hz.

If I literally played PUBG and nothing else, I would probably be looking at the new XQ2566X, mainly because 1440p on 24.1" sounds like a really nice combination for that game.

I would probably wait for some more proper reviews first, though. There aren't many reviews yet that really go into its new backlight-strobing implementation. The monitor itself is noticeably thicker because of the new tech, so this looks like a substantially different implementation compared with the older Zowie models.

I'm also very interested in the visibility options it has for things like gas/smoke in BR games. Anything that can make enemies harder to hide in those effects is a pretty big deal in PUBG. If PUBG was my only game, that kind of feature would definitely push me toward the Zowie.

BlueChip Revive Tip

I don't know if this has been posted here before, but I tried to look it up and couldn't find any relevant posts. In game, I have come across hundreds of players since April who are obstinately skeptical and absolutely refuse to exercise any due diligence when I give them sources to check up on this, but maybe putting it here will reach some players. Okay, here goes:

As of Update 41.1(Apr 8- PC, Apr 16- Console), taking an enemy's chip to the Blue Chip Tower and using them to call a care package does not destroy the chip. Their surviving teammates are able to travel to that tower and revive them. For example, if I kill 2 of 4 members of [FAFO] clan in Rozhok and use their chips to call in a care package, the chips remain in the Tower. The other two teammates who, let's just say, hypothetically landed away from them in Severny, get a vehicle and travel to the Rozhok Blue Chip Tower, they can approach that tower and revive their teammates without the chips in tow because the chips are still located in the Tower itself. The only way to permanently destroy a chip is to put it in the trunk of a vehicle and then blow that vehicle up.

Actual meta rotation ideas

I think we can all agree the current implementation of the "meta rotation" is flawed. So, what could they do to make it better? (I'm already assuming they'll keep doing this instead of trying to balance all weapons)

imo:

Make them rotate every major update (month), not every FOUR MONTHS.

Make the guns more rewarding, not easier to use (the LMG recoil reduction is INSANE)

I also think it would be better to buff 1 weapon out of each class, instead of one class as a whole. The meta would get way too stale when its just LMGs, but if it was M249, AKM, UMP, M24, SLR; it would be more diverse.
